Endpoint Registration Options - Content Sharing Experience
H.239
— A variety of resolutions and frame rates are supported.
For more information see "H.239 / People+Content" on page 4-1.
— Can be used with SIP and H.323 endpoints, desktop (CMAD), room systems (HDX)
and ITP (OTX, RPX).
— Not supported by Lync clients, IBM clients and Cisco CTS endpoints.
— Cannot be used when HDX endpoints are registered to CUCM.
TIP
— The resolution is fixed at XGA at 5fps.
— Supported on HDX, Polycom ITP and Cisco CTS systems.
The following content compatibility options are available:
— Tip not enabled – CTS cannot join the conference, all other endpoints can share
H.239 content.
— TIP video compatibility – CTS receives people video, all other endpoints can share
H.239 content.
— TIP video and content compatibility – CTS and HDX can share TIP content, all
other endpoints receive only the people video.
